**Your Path to a Free CNA Certification: How to Get Started:**
1. **Research Scholarship Programs:**
– Check with local hospitals, nursing homes, and healthcare organizations for scholarship opportunities.
- Visit websites such as NursingScholarship.us to find available scholarships for CNA certification programs.
2. **Government-Funded Training Programs:**
- Contact your state’s Department of Health or local workforce development agency to inquire about free CNA training programs.
– Explore the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act (WIOA) programs that offer free training for individuals looking to enter the healthcare industry.
